## Runbook: CatalogueBridge import stalls

If the CatalogueBridge nightly import stalls past 02:30, check the staging queue depth first. Over 50k pending records means the deduplication stage is thrashing; restart the worker pool with the reduced-batch flag. Do not truncate the staging table — partial imports corrupt holdings counts at the Fernwick branch system. After the restart, confirm throughput recovers within ten minutes and log the incident. For correlation with the vendor, include the trace value printed below.

build token for kahop-yafof: htk21_5a995f047b538db58c4a4

## Break-Glass: Nightly Reindex (Lanternfish Search)

Future maintainers: if the nightly reindex wedges and the scheduler account is locked, do not recreate the index by hand. Use the break-glass operator login on the coordinator node, documented here precisely because it is rarely needed. Authentication at that prompt requires the following recovery passphrase.

recovery phrase for fajeg-kawep: druix-gorius-briax-ulaeth-fraox-lammir-pelox-jormir-pelwyn-julir

Output sanitization caught it downstream, so no stored injection occurred, but the ingest validator should have rejected the list. Triggered on the Hallow Lake staging cluster; production uses the same validator version. Treat as medium severity until the validator gap is confirmed fixed. Review the attached payload sample before closing. Direct questions to the generator security owner at the address below.

pager mailbox: zorius.novath.briath@kelvistack.local

Subject: Franchise Agreement — Orvandale Territory

Team,

The franchise agreement with Pellwick Holdings for the Orvandale territory has cleared legal review and awaits countersignature. Branch managers should prepare onboarding materials but take no public action until execution is confirmed. Timing matters here, and the reason is outlined in the note below.

management briefing: Headcount on the Praok team goes from 16 to 91 by the end of March. Gross margin on Praok came in at 2 percent against a plan of 26 percent.